Preparing for the Hurricane Season: Crucial Steps

Regardless of Andrea's ultimate path and intensity, it serves as a stark reminder that hurricane season is in full swing. Now is the time to review your hurricane preparedness plan:

  • Develop a Hurricane Preparedness Plan: This should include evacuation routes, emergency supplies (water, food, batteries, first-aid kit), and communication strategies.
  • Stay Informed: Monitor weather reports regularly through trusted sources like the NHC.
  • Strengthen Your Home: Secure loose objects, board up windows, and trim trees that could pose a danger.
